Output baf1d94e725baea43669505a7b85f7d4bf2bbc4431efceaef75c950acc49b842:1

value
23811305
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d4cf8e4754d0d5939c2235a53d0b99e160290a53 OP_EQUAL
address
3M6FpSUCLz564Jn9rkLZqg8aN1326gpYTb
transaction
baf1d94e725baea43669505a7b85f7d4bf2bbc4431efceaef75c950acc49b842